The Evolution of Threat Intelligence: What to Expect in 2026
The landscape of threat intelligence is undergoing a significant transformation , and projections for 2026 reveal a future influenced by several key trends. We anticipate a move past reactive measures, with organizations increasingly adopting proactive, predictive capabilities. The rise of AI and machine automation will be critical in sifting through the ever-growing volume of data and identifying nascent threats. Expect to see a greater emphasis on threat intelligence platforms (TIPs) that integrate data from diverse sources , providing a more unified view of the risk . Furthermore, the convergence of cyber and physical security will necessitate a broader, more combined intelligence approach, requiring collaboration between different teams . Here's what we foresee:
- AI-Powered Predictive Analytics: Models will reliably forecast potential attacks, allowing for proactive defenses.
- Expanded Data Sources: Intelligence will include data from alternative sources, like open-source data and dark web marketplaces .
- Automation of Response: Automated systems will respond to identified threats with reduced human intervention.
- Increased Collaboration: Disseminating of threat intelligence will become more common through industry platforms.
- Focus on Human Expertise: Despite automation, the need for skilled threat intelligence analysts will persist , focusing on intricate investigations.
Ultimately, the future of threat intelligence in 2026 involves a fundamental change from reacting to threats to actively preventing them through the sophisticated application of technology and human insight.

Leveraging Cyber Threat Intelligence: Platforms & Practical Applications
Effectively leveraging cyber threat intelligence requires more than just collecting raw feeds. Organizations are increasingly adopting dedicated threat intelligence platforms to analyze and implement this vital knowledge. These sophisticated platforms, like Recorded Future, Anomali, and ThreatConnect, centralize intelligence from multiple sources, including dark web communities , vulnerability databases , and industry reports . Practical uses range from proactive risk hunting and security response to improving existing security controls and adjusting security policies . Furthermore, threat intelligence can be embedded into SIEMs (Security Management and Event Management) and SOAR (Security Orchestration, Automation and Response) systems to streamline workflows and reduce overall impact.
